Anuncio

Colapsar
No hay anuncio todavía.

Error abap Unable to interpret "xx,xx" as a number

Colapsar
X
 
  • Filtrar
  • Tiempo
  • Mostrar
Limpiar Todo
nuevos mensajes

  • Error abap Unable to interpret "xx,xx" as a number

    Hola,

    me aparece el siguiente error:

    Código:
    Unable to interpret "xx,xx" as a number
    cuando estoy haciendo un move de una variable tipo char a una tipo P, lo raro es que si le cambio la "," por un punto me funciona.

    Alguna idea de que puede ser?

  • #2
    Hola,

    antes que nada verifica que tu usuario acepte como decimales la coma y no los puntos, eso lo puedes ver desde la transacción SU01 --> Solapa valores fijos --> Representación Decimal

    Si en caso contrario sólo acepta el sistema punto como decimal, puedes usar la sentencia REPLACE.

    Espero te sirva.

    Comentario


    • #3
      Igual me equivoco pero en abap da igual que el usuario defina la coma o el punto decimal. Los números en la representación internar se separan por punto los decimales y no hay separador de miles. Si tu usuario entra el dato con comas lo primero que deberías hacer es cambiar la coma por punto.

      Saludos
      "Soy el señor Lobo, arreglo problemas"
      http://sapymas.blogspot.com/

      Comentario

      Trabajando...
      X